Institutional Summary:
Loveland Living Planet Aquarium (LLPA) is a mission-driven institution dedicated to inspiring people to explore, discover, and learn about Earth’s diverse ecosystems. Founded in 1997, the Aquarium provides impactful educational experiences for guests of all ages and backgrounds.
Since opening its Draper, Utah facility in 2014, LLPA has welcomed more than 10 million visitors and delivered over 650,000 educational experiences to students. Home to over 4,000 animalsrepresenting650 species, the Aquarium features immersive habitats from around the world, including coral reefs, kelp forests, the deep ocean, Antarctic waters, tropical rainforests, Asian cloud forests, and Utah’s freshwater ecosystems.
Accredited by the Association of Zoos and Aquariums (AZA) since 2019, LLPA is in an exciting phase of growth. With the opening of the Sam and Aline Skaggs Science Learning Center, the Aquarium became the largest in the Mountain West and the fifth largest aquarium in the continental United States, offering expanded opportunities for education, research, and professional impact.
Position Summary
The Registrar serves as the institutional steward of zoological records, data governance, regulatory documentation, and animal transaction administration for Loveland Living Planet Aquarium, ensuring the accuracy, integrity, accessibility, and regulatory compliance of collection records while facilitating animal acquisitions, dispositions, loans, and transfers in collaboration with animal management leadership. The position manages required animal and plant permits, serves as a primary institutional resource for wildlife regulations, collection documentation, and AZA records-management standards, and provides data-governance oversight for veterinary, water quality, life support, and other zoological records.
